Job Summary

A technically-proficient developer relations role focused on building Cognition’s developer community through ambassador programs, events, university partnerships, and developer-focused content, while feeding insights back to product and engineering.
Location: San Francisco
Workplace: Onsite
Employment Type: Full time
Job Function: Communications, PR & Community

Key Responsibilities

  • •Scale Cognition’s developer ambassador program, recruiting, onboarding, and supporting technical advocates who champion Devin in their communities
  • •Plan and execute developer events including hackathons, meetups, demo days, and conference activations that showcase Devin’s capabilities to engineering audiences
  • •Build and manage university programs: campus ambassador networks, workshop series, and partnerships with CS departments and student engineering organizations
  • •Create compelling technical content and resources including tutorials, demo scripts, and workshop materials that help developers understand and adopt Devin
  • •Own the community feedback loop: synthesize what developers are saying, surface product insights to engineering, and close the loop with the community

Key Requirements

  • •Technical background: you’ve written code professionally or as part of a CS degree, and you can hold your own in a conversation about APIs, SDKs, and developer workflows
  • •2+ years of experience in developer relations, community management, technical evangelism, or a related role at a technology company
  • •Demonstrated experience planning and executing technical events, workshops, or community programs
  • •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to translate complex technical concepts into approachable content
  • •A builder mentality: you’d rather ship a scrappy v1 than wait for perfect conditions
